NOAH KAHAN’s The Great Divide returns to the top while Rein Me In equals Riverdance record!
NOAH KAHAN returns to #1 on the Official Irish Albums Chart this week with The Great Divide, reclaiming the position four months after the album debuted at the top in May. The 17 track fourth studio album, released on 24 April through Mercury Records, has remained in the Irish Top 10 throughout its 18 weeks on the chart and is now certified Platinum in Ireland. On April 24, an expanded edition was released, subtitled The Last of the Bugs, which adds four additional tracks to the original seventeen.
The album was preceded by the title track The Great Divide, which reached #1 on the Official Irish Singles Chart in February, followed by Porch Light, which peaked at #8. Doors was released alongside the album and debuted at #3 in Ireland. Latest single Orbiter continues to climb the charts, currently sitting at #21, while album track Willing and Able drops out of the top 10 to #13.
Kahan will bring The Great Divide to Ireland later this year as part of The Great Divide Tour, with shows at Dublin's 3Arena on 19, 21, and 22 November. The European leg also includes dates in Glasgow, Manchester, London, Zurich, Cologne, Copenhagen, Stockholm, Amsterdam, Munich and Paris.
